‘Microwave’ Dave Gallaher to be honored with street and dog park renaming

Published on

The City of Huntsville approved two resolutions honoring legendary blues musician “Microwave” Dave Gallaher with the renaming of both a downtown street and dog park.

As part of this tribute, Cleveland Avenue between Meridian Street and Church Street will now bear the name Microwave Dave Way, while the Downtown Dog Spot has been formally renamed the Microwave Dave Dog Spot.

These changes recognize Gallaher’s profound influence as a musician, educator and advocate for the arts, as well as his lasting impact on Huntsville’s cultural identity. New signage has been installed across both locations.
